National Machinery Engineering Scholarship Recipient Testimonials

Ryan Depinet finished.jpg

“Not only did the scholarship help pay my way through college, every summer and winter break, I was able to come back and work at National. I rotated to a different department every break, so I was able to start working alongside future co-workers and understand how National machines worked while still in college. As many of my classmates were stressed out interviewing and applying for jobs during senior year, I was relaxed knowing I already had a job lined up with National Machinery.” 

Ryan Depinet - Mechanical Design Engineer

Hopewell-Loudon High School - 2014

Ohio Northern University
